Bonga University Celebrates Christmas Colorfully with Students, the Vulnerable, and the Elderly

Dr. Weyinshet Haile, Vice President for Administration and Development at Bonga University, delivered a "Happy Holiday" message to the students.
She added that the university organizes these festive events so that students feel like they are with family during their stay on campus, ensuring they do not feel the absence of their relatives and can spend the day in joy. She also extended her gratitude to all parties who contributed to the success of the event.
Recognizing that students are celebrating away from their parents, she noted that the university has done everything possible to ensure they enjoy the holiday as they would in their second home.
Dr. Kelelew Adisu, Vice President for Academic, Research, Community Service, and Technology Transfer, shared his good wishes, stating that since we celebrate such holidays together, we must use the occasion to strengthen the spirit of brotherhood and togetherness.
Honorable Mr. Terefe Hailemariam, Head of the President's Office, and Mr. Abera Haile, Dean of Students, also took turns delivering holiday greetings to the students.
Alongside these celebrations, a "sharing the meal" (Ma'ed Magarat) ceremony was held for the vulnerable and those in elderly care centers.
